Essential improvements
Cap FPS at 60
Physics won't work properly on FPS higher than 60. If you notice ghosting on your character, jumping not working or ladders launching your character, cap the FPS at 60 using a 3rd party program or enabling vsync if you play on a 60Hz monitor.

Change Language in the Free version
The Free version comes with multiple languages, but because it doesn't change Windows registry, only defaults to English.
Create [PsiOpsLanguage.reg] and add to registry (For Windows 64 bits)[5] |
---|
Windows Registry Editor Version 5.00 [H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Wow6432Node\GAMESTAR\PsiOps] "LANGUAGE"="1" Notes

- ↑ This version of StarForce DRM does not work on Windows 8.1, Windows 10, or Windows 11.[1][2] For supported versions of Windows the StarForce driver may need to be updated manually using SFUPDATE.
- ↑ 2.0 2.1 When running this game without elevated privileges (Run as administrator option), write operations against a location below
%PROGRAMFILES%
,%PROGRAMDATA%
, or%WINDIR%
might be redirected to%LOCALAPPDATA%\VirtualStore
on Windows Vista and later (more details).
